Products/USB Card Reader Series

> USB 2.0 to SD/MMC Bridge Controller - 2153
> USB 2.0 8-IN-1 Card Reader Controller - 2126
> USB 2.0 to CF Bridge Controller…2136


OTi-2126 USB 2.0 8-in-1 Card Reader Controller

The OTi-2126 is a high-performance and cost-effective Flash Card Reader/Writer Controller developed for interfacing USB2.0 bus to seven types of storage devices: Compact Flash TM (CF) type I & type II, Micro Drive, SmartMedia TM (SM), xD, Secure Digital TM (SD), Multi Media Card TM (MMC), MemoryStick TM (MS), and MemoryStick Pro TM. The controller is USB2.0 High-speed for superior data transfer, and complies with USB Mass Storage Class specification ver.1.0 to provide “plug-and-play” function.

The controller also features high integration. It consists of USB 2.0 high-speed transceiver, 8051 microprocessor, interface circuitry of the seven storage devices, 48KB Mask ROM, and 384B SRAM on one chip. The chip is available in 128-pin TQFP package.

Flexibility in firmware upgrade or customization is ensured. The OTi-2126 provides read/write function from/to external Flash memory via USB interface.

Real-time ECC algorithm is implemented to ensure data integrity while still maintaining high data transfer rate.

This controller can operate on Windows XP, Windows 2000, Windows Me, and Mac OS without installing any driver.

 

Features

● Supports CompactFlash TM (CF) Type I & Type II, SmartMedia TM (SM), xD, Memory Stick Pro TM, MemoryStick TM (MS), Secure Digital TM (SD) 
and Multi Media Card TM (MMC) interface on one chip.
● Complies with 480Mbps Universal Serial Bus specification rev.2.0.
● Complies with USB Storage Class specification rev.1.0. (Bulk only protocol).
● Operating System supported: Win XP/ 2000/ Me/ 98/ 98SE; Mac OS 9.x/ X.
● Supports 1 device address and up to 3 endpoints: Control (0)/ Bulk Read (1)/ Bulk Write (2)/ Interrupt (3), and 3 optional Bulk Read/ Write endpoints pair.
● Integrated USB 2.0 transceiver and Serial Interface Engine (SIE).
● Integrated 8051 micro-controller with enhanced feature:
   - Supports 24MHz clock rate.
   - 1 clock per instruction cycle.
   - Embedded 48KB Mask ROM and 384B SRAM.
   - Supports external 64KB ROM/ Flash for design flexibility.
● Supports firmware upgrade via USB interface.
● Supports external flash read/ write for firmware customization.
● Supports serial EEPROM 93C46 interface for the flexibility of vendor or firmware parameters with EEPROM size up to 128 Bytes.
● High efficiency card interface hardware engine for data transfer.
● CompactFlash TM interface:
   - Supports address up to 16 bits, with fix and incremental mode.
   - Supports 8 / 16 bit data mode and different timing.
   - Supports WAIT# detection.
   - Supports multi signal level (3.3 / 5V).
   - Other control signals like CD1#, CD2#, CE1#, CE2# ...etc.
● SmartMedia TM interface:
   - Supports address up to 4 bytes, 8 bit data width and different speed.
   - Supports different page size, and automatic append redundant area data (8/16 bytes).
   - Hardware ECC generation and verification.
   - Supports firmware correct page ECC error capability.
   - Supports automatic page copy (source page read + destination page write).
● xD interface:
   - Supports address up to 4 bytes, 8 bit data width and different speed.
   - Supports different page size, and automatic append redundant area data (8/16 bytes).
   - Hardware ECC generation and verification.
   - Supports firmware correct page ECC error capability.
   - Supports automatic page copy (source page read + destination page write).
● MemoryStickPro TM interface:
   - Complies with MemoryStickPro interface specification.
   - Supports hardware BS/SDIO/SCLK signals.
   - Supports hardware 4 bit data bus.
   - Supports automatic CRC16 generation and verification.
   - Supports hardware CMD timeout detection.
   - Supports different clock rate up to 24 MHz.
● MemoryStick TM interface:
   - Complies with MemoryStick interface specification.
   - Supports hardware BS/SDIO/SCLK signals.
   - Supports hardware 1 bit data bus.
   - Supports automatic CRC16 generation and verification.
   - Supports different clock rate up to 24 MHz.
● Secure Digital TM / Multi Media Card TM interface:
   - Complies with Secure Digital / MMC interface specification.
   - Supports both SD / MMC mode access: CLK/CMD/DAT0/DAT1/DAT2/DAT3.
   - Command transmit and response receive can be enabled separately.
   - Automatic CRC7 generation for command and CRC7 verification for response on CMD.
   - Supports automatic CRC16 generation and verification on DAT3-0.
   - In addition to full packet transaction, optional single byte/ bit operation on both CMD and DAT line / lines.
   - Data processing in block or byte.
   - Supports different clock rate from 375 KHz to 24 MHz.
● Dedicated power control pins for different cards and power / busy indication.
● Built-in power-on reset (POR).
● 3.3 Volt operation.
● Pin assignment fits to card sockets to provide easier PCB layout.
● 128-pin TQFP package is available.

 

 


Top


Terms of Use | Privacy Statement

© 2006 Ours Technology Inc. All rights reserved